Abstract: 
Die Entwicklung der Arbeitslosigkeit und Beschäftigung verlief in Deutschland 2008/2009 günstiger als nach anderen Krisen. Betriebliche Bündnisse für Beschäftigung spielten dabei eine besondere Rolle. Frühere Studien hatten unklare Beschäftigungseffekte konstatiert. Die Autoren kommen auf Basis einer Auswertung von Daten des Betriebspanels des Instituts für Arbeitsmarkt- und Berufsforschung zu einem positiven Ergebnis.
Abstract (Translated): 
The favourable employment records of the German economy during the crisis 2008/2009 is related to the pacts for employment and competitiveness concluded at the company level and characterized by concessions from both bargaining partners. In these pacts work councils agree to company-specific deviations from an industry-level contract such as reduced wages in exchange for employment guarantees. In our analysis we use the IAB-Establishment Panel Survey data from the years 2006 to 2010. We find evidence suggesting that companies which adopted these pacts during the crisis reduced the number of employees less since they were more active with respect to specific measures to cope with the crisis.
